Specifications
- Sensitivity (1W, 1m, infinite baffle) SPL1W 92.2dB
- Frequency response 19 - 80Hz
Thiele & Small parameters
- Resonance frequency (free air) fS 27Hz
- Mechanical quality factor QMS 3.93
- Electrical quality factor QES 0.45
- Total quality factor QTS 0.38
Large signal parameters
- Maximum linear excursion (one way) xmax 27mm
- Air volume displaced at xmax VD 5513cm³
- Power handling P 8500W
- Program power Pmax 17000W
Voice Coil
- Nominal impedance Z 2 x 1Ω
- DC resistance (in series) RE 2.2Ω
- Inductance (1kHz, in series) LE 1.4mH
- VC Diameter 127mm
- Winding material Aluminum
Magnet
- Force factor (in series) Bl 22.4N/A
- Motor constant Bl/√RE 15.1N/√W
- Diameter 312mm
- Height 90mm
- Material Ferrite
Diaphragm
- Effective diameter 510mm
- Effective area SD 2042cm²
- Moving mass MMS 673g
- Moving mass (without air load) MMD 607g
- Material Mica pulp
Suspensions
- Stiffness KMS 17.5N/mm
- Compliance CMS 57µm/N
- Equivalent volume to the compliance VAS 123L
- Mechanical resistance RMS 29.1N·s/m
- Surround material Foam
- Spider material Nomex
Dimensions
- Nominal diameter 24″
- 610mm
- Overall diameter 617mm
- Baffle cutout diameter 593mm
- Overall depth 328mm
- Volume occupied by the driver 15.9L
- Net weight 76.0kg
- Frame material Aluminium
